Another new brewery in East London,opened two months ago.
Crate Brewery
Based in an old wharehouse, canalside to The Lee Navigation this will always get my vote
There is a bar at this micro so hip it hurts,I will add this to PuG and posts some photos when next down that way.It's right next to the Olympic Park as well.
